[Berlin-wireless] Bug: olsr_shall_process_message und symlinks
Sven-Ola Tuecke
sven-ola
Sa Nov 15 12:32:56 CET 2008
Hey,
gibt verschiedene Beschwerden ueber olsrd-0.5.6-r2. Also Debug.
Hintergrund: die Abfrage, ob ein LQ_TC weggeworfen wird, die gibts zweimal:
Einmal in olsr_shall_process_message() und einmal in olsr_input_tc().
Situation: Node A sendet LQ_TCs. Er hat einen (direkten) aber ganz miesen Link
zu Node D, der Link ist daher unsymmetisch. Das LQ_TC kommit trotzdem bei
Node D an und durchlaeuft olsr_shall_process_message(). Es wird in
olsr_input_tc() weggeworfen. Etwas spaeter kommt dasselbe LQ_TC ueber die
MPR-Kette via Node B und Node C an. Diesmal wird es von
olsr_shall_process_message() weggeworfen.
Ergebnis: Keine Routen.
Ist das schon irgendem aufgefallen?
// Sven-Ola
Mehr Informationen über die Mailingliste Berlin